Job summary

Johns Hopkins University, Whiting School of Engineering, invites applications for a PREP Research Associate in the National Institute of Standards and Technology PREP program. The role supports Postdoctoral Researcher on Civil Infrastructure Polymer Durability, focusing on accelerated weathering of polymers used in building envelopes and coatings.

Responsibilities

  • Review literature and sample degradation results from SPHERE and outdoor weathering experiments.
  • Help identify a select few polymeric infrastructure materials for durability assessment that will have a high impact for stakeholders.
  • Conduct accelerated weathering exposure on the NIST SPHERE and on other weathering devices, as appropriate.
  • Characterize the chemical, optical, and mechanical property changes of weathered infrastructure polymer samples using techniques such as ATR-FTIR, Raman, UV-Vis, color and gloss tests, DSC, TGA, pull-off testing, three-point bending tests, moisture absorption tests, infrared thermography, and microscopy.
  • Develop test configurations and test methods to measure performance changes of a material within a given infrastructure application.
  • Maintain the NIST SPHERE in collaboration with NIST technicians: this includes collecting, recording, and analyzing irradiance data.
  • Construct a UV-degradation database for correlating materials-structure-performance properties. Contribute to a NIST SPHERE metadata database.
  • Present results within the group and other related meetings, write protocols, technical reports, and prepare manuscripts for high impact, peer-reviewed publications.
  • Ensure that results, protocols, software, and documentation have been archived.
